STATEMENT OF CLAIM:
"I. That the Chesapeake and Ohio Railroad Company (CSX
Transportation, Inc., (hereinafter referred to as `Carrier') violated
the controlling Shop Crafts Agreement specifically Rule I1 when
the carrier assigned shop employee Carman L. R. Shirkey to work
overtime on transportation yard at Columbus, Ohio, when members
of the transportation yard overtime board were available, willing
and qualified to perform that work.
2. Accordingly, the carrier be ordered to additionally compensate
carman R. L. Perry (sic), (hereinafter referred to as 'claimant') for
eight (8) hours pay at the applicable overtime rate for said
violation."

The essential facts in this claim are the same as those contained in Second
Division Award 13303. For the same reasons we find here, as we did there, that the
claim must be denied.
AWARD
Claim denied.
